AJ Black breaks down the latest recruiting wins for the Boston College Eagles football program. From Xavier Myers, a 6'3" cornerback with blazing speed, to Jordan Rodriguez, a polished safety from St. Peter's Prep, the Eagles are bolstering their defensive backfield. The episode explores potential commitments from Jackson Carlisle and Bruno Warner, while providing updates on top targets Carter Gooden, Femi Babalola, and Marky Walbridge. Discover how BC's coaching staff, including Bill O'Brien, is leveraging NFL experience to identify and develop under-the-radar talent.
